Details and Logistics

Rotterdam Self-Guided Walking Tour & Scavenger Hunt - Details and Logistics

The self-guided Rotterdam walking tour begins at the Stadhuis Rotterdam, Coolsingel 40, 3011 AD Rotterdam. From there, you’ll embark on a self-paced exploration of the city, uncovering its history and local tales through over 20 challenges.

The tour is open from 7 AM to 8 PM, Monday through Sunday, so you can choose the time that works best for you.

Consider these key details:

  • The activity returns to the starting point at the end.
  • Confirm the start time with the local provider in advance.
  • Internet access is required to access the mobile challenges.
  • Admission fees aren’t included, but you won’t need to enter any locations.

Reviews and Feedback

Rotterdam Self-Guided Walking Tour & Scavenger Hunt - Reviews and Feedback

Typically, the self-guided walking tour in Rotterdam has received a 3.0 rating based on a single review.

The reviewer found the activity to be a fun and easy way to explore the city, but noted that some of the directions were difficult to follow, requiring GPS assistance.

The company responded promptly to the reviewer’s issues with account setup, acknowledging the feedback and committing to reviewing the directions for clarity.

The review highlights the potential for the walking tour to provide an engaging experience, while also suggesting room for improvement in terms of the clarity of instructions.

The company’s responsiveness is a positive sign for future guests.

Since You Asked

Rotterdam Self-Guided Walking Tour & Scavenger Hunt - Since You Asked

Can I Complete the Scavenger Hunt in Any Order?

Yes, you can complete the scavenger hunt challenges in any order you prefer. The activity is self-guided, allowing you to explore the city at your own pace and tackle the various tasks however you choose.

Are There Any Age Restrictions for Participants?

There are no age restrictions for this self-guided scavenger hunt. It’s suitable for participants of all ages – from families with kids to groups of colleagues. The challenges are designed to be enjoyed by people of any age.

How Long Does the Average Scavenger Hunt Take to Complete?

The average scavenger hunt generally takes 2-3 hours to complete, depending on the participant’s pace and how thoroughly they explore the city. It’s a fun, flexible activity that lets you discover a destination at your own rhythm.

Can I Take Breaks During the Scavenger Hunt?

Yes, you can take breaks during the scavenger hunt. The self-guided format allows you to explore at your own pace and take breaks as needed. Just be sure to resume the challenges when you’re ready to continue discovering the city.

Do I Need to Download Any Mobile Apps to Participate?

No, you don’t need to download any mobile apps to participate in the scavenger hunt. The challenges are available through a mobile site, so you’ll just need internet access on your device to access and complete them.
